- 浏览: 23946 次
- 性别:
- 来自: 郑州
最新评论
-
yaoshengjun:
使用MiddleGenIDE工具生成hibernate的POJO -
liuzm:
呵呵,了解下
java.lang.NoClassDefFoundError: org/jaxen/JaxenException(转) -
grandboy:
没有用过这个GUI, 以前经常用ant来调用这个生成那些文件。 ...
使用MiddleGenIDE工具生成hibernate的POJO -
javabaike:
zgxzowen 写道一直在用myeclipse自带的
知道它 ...
使用MiddleGenIDE工具生成hibernate的POJO -
zgxzowen:
一直在用myeclipse自带的
使用MiddleGenIDE工具生成hibernate的POJO
文章列表
总结PureMVC的工作流程:
主应用程序要先实例化一个Facade,也就是启动了Facade,然后再由它去实例化Mediator,Proxy和Command,Proxy更新Model中的数据后发送消息,它不管谁去接收,这就解耦合了,Mediator可以发送消息也可以接收消息,它是负责更新View,Command是处理消息,它在启动的时候就会注册相应的Proxy或Mediator,处理Mediator发送过来的通知并调用Proxy中的方法处理。
Mediator是直接和View层相连,控制component,包括单击,拖动数据改变等事件,然后会发送消息给Command,它会实例化一个Notifi ...
使用dom4j解析XML时,要快速获取某个节点的数据,使用XPath是个不错的方法,dom4j的快速手册里也建议使用这种方式,标题都写的这么阔气:Powerful Navigation with XPath,呵呵。
方法是使用Document的selectNodes(String XPath)方法,代码写法:
List l = doc.selectNodes("//COLS/COL1");
执行时却抛出以下异常:
Exception in thread "main" java.lang.NoClassDefFoundError: org/jaxen ...
hibernate的主键也需要自己管理。特别是当用update的时候,主键为自增,若不进行管理,不对其赋所修改的值时会报如下错误。
org.hibernate.TransientObjectException: The given object has a null identifier: com.demo.hibernate.beans.Address
at org.hibernate.event.def.DefaultSaveOrUpdateEventListener.getUpdateId(DefaultSaveOrUpdateEventListener.java:272)
at ...
ssh整合时可能会遇到很多问题,常见的问题之一
org.hibernate.MappingException: entity class not found
可能原因:若持久化类为:User.java
对应的hibernate映射文件为:User.hbm.xml
一般系统自动生成的映射文件为:
<hibernate-mapping>
<class name="User& ...
今天开始试着使用MiddleGenIDE工具了,真的挺方便的,节省了很多时间,它的安装方法是下载一个middlegenide_1.3.3.zip文件,然后把它解压到eclipse的根目录下面,解压到dropins里面也行,再重启一下eclipse就能使用了,安装很方便,然后新建一个MiddleGenIDETest的项目,在项目上右击-新建-other找到middlegen,文件名选为默认,点击下一步,填写JDBC jar,URI,USER,PASSWORD等,然后点击Load Table,按shift键全选,填写包名com.demo.hibernate.beans,导出文件选hibernate, ...
刚刚终于配置好了Tomcat6.0的连接池,唉,太不容易了,我太笨了,弄了几个小时。呵呵。
连接池的配置网上有很多种,我也测试了几种,第一种连接成功了
先在Tomcat\conf文件夹里面找到server.xml文件,在里面的这一段里面添加代码
<Resource name="UserDatabase" auth="Container"
type="org.apache.catalina.UserDatabase"
description="User datab ...